Sample measurement method and sample measurement device
A sample measurement method of performing first measurement for a blood coagulation test and second measurement for a test different from the blood coagulation test includes: dispensing a sample for use in the first measurement into a first container from a sample container; dispensing the sample for use in the second measurement into a second container different from the first container from the sample container from which the sample for use in the first measurement has been dispensed; performing the first measurement based on the sample dispensed into the first container; and performing the second measurement based on the sample dispensed into the second container.
AUTOMATED LIBRARY PREPARATION SYSTEM
An automated library preparation system (1) includes a consumable item storage module (10) for storing a consumable item; a dispatching transfer module (30) capable of moving along a predetermined direction; a biochemical reaction module (20) including a plurality of biochemical reaction devices (21a, 21b) which are arranged in turn along the predetermined direction, each of the plurality of biochemical reaction devices being configured to perform one subprocess of sample preparation for gene sequencing, the dispatching transfer module (30) being configured to grab the consumable item (2) stored in the consumable item storage module, the dispatching transfer module being further configured to transfer the consumable item to the plurality of biochemical reaction devices when sliding along the predetermined direction; and a control module configured to control the consumable item storage module, the biochemical reaction module, and the dispatching transfer module to work collaboratively.
Method for preparing a substrate by applying a sample to be analysed
The invention relates to a method for preparing a substrate (105a) comprising a sample reception area (110) and a sensing area (111). The method comprises the steps of: 1) applying a sample on the sample reception area; 2) rotating the substrate around a predetermined axis; 3) during rotation, at least part of the liquid travels from the sample reception area to the sensing area due to capillary forces acting between the liquid and the substrate; and 4) removing the wave of particles and liquid formed at one end of the substrate. The sensing area is closer to the predetermined axis than the sample reception area. The sample comprises a liquid part and particles suspended therein.
Apparatus and method for classifying pictures of gel-card reactions
An apparatus for classifying a picture of a reaction of reactants in a predetermined container; the apparatus comprising a first neural network arranged for receiving an input picture of a reaction of reactants in a predetermined container and for providing, for each reaction category of a first plurality of reaction categories, a probability that the input picture shows a reaction that belongs to said reaction category; a second neural network arranged for, if the first neural response provides a highest probability that the input picture shows a reaction that belongs to a predetermined reaction category, receiving a predetermined portion of the input picture and providing, for each reaction category of a second plurality of reaction categories, a probability that said predetermined portion of the input picture shows a reaction that belongs to said reaction category.
SPECIMEN PREPARATION APPARATUS, SPECIMEN PROCESSING APPARATUS, SPECIMEN PREPARATION METHOD AND SPECIMEN PROCESSING METHOD
A specimen preparation apparatus includes a holder that holds a sample container and a centrifuge tube, a centrifugation section that centrifuges a specimen stored in the centrifuge tube, a transfer unit that transfers the centrifuge tube between the holder and the centrifugation section, and a dispenser that dispenses a sample stored in the sample container or a specimen prepared based on a sample into the centrifuge tube held in the centrifugation section. The transfer unit transfers the centrifuge tube storing a centrifuged sample or specimen to the holder.
Collection of mononuclear cells and peripheral blood stem cells
Blood in a separation chamber is separated into a red blood cell layer, a plasma constituent, and a mononuclear cell-containing layer. A portion of the plasma constituent exits the chamber via a plasma outlet, while a first portion of the red blood cell layer exits via a red blood cell outlet. A second portion of the red blood cell layer exits the chamber via the red blood cell outlet and is collected. At least a portion of the collected red blood cell layer may then be conveyed to the chamber via the red blood cell outlet to convey at least a portion of the mononuclear cell-containing layer out of the chamber via the plasma outlet for collection. A second portion of the plasma constituent may be conveyed out of the chamber via the plasma outlet to more fully collect the mononuclear cell-containing layer without the use of collected plasma.

Pretreatment method for specimen held in microchannel, pretreatment apparatus for performing pretreat method, and analysis system provided with pretreatment apparatus
A pretreatment apparatus includes a pretreatment container placement section where a pretreatment container which is housing a specimen holding member including a microchannel for holding a specimen is placed; a carrying mechanism for carrying the pretreatment container that is placed at the pretreatment container placement section; and a pretreatment section including a port where the pretreatment container that is carried by the carrying mechanism is placed, the pretreatment section being configured to perform pretreatment including a shaking process of shaking the pretreatment container to extract the specimen from the specimen holding member in the pretreatment container that is placed in the port.
